* {font-size : 100%;}
html { width:100%;height : 100%;font-size : 100%;
}
body {
width:100%;
height : 100%;
background-color : #557bac; 
font-family:  Verdana, Arial;
font-size: 16px;
color : #ffffff; 
margin: 0 ;     padding: 0 ; border:0;
text-align:center;
}
div.home {
position: fixed;top:10px;left:10px;
margin: 0 ;     padding: 0 ; border:0;
overflow: hidden;
}

barre{text-decoration:line-through;}
table {margin:  0 0 0 0;padding: 0 0 0 0;}
td {margin:  0 0 0 0;padding: 0 0 0 0;}
table.MaBblCentre  {margin: 0 auto;}
table.tabl_menu {border : 0px;width : 98%;}
td.tabl_menuTD  { width:184px; height:130px;}
td.t500  { width:500px;}
td.t50  { width:50px;}

img { border : 0}
img.imgnew {  border: 1px solid #557BAC;}
img.imgnew:hover  { border: 1px solid #db2222;}
img.photo {  border: 1px solid #4f4f4f;vspace:10px;hspace:10px; width:150px;height:110px;margin-right:10px;margin-bottom:8px;}
img.photo:hover  { border: 1px solid #aa5555;vspace:10px;hspace:10px;width:150px;height:110px;margin-right:10px;margin-bottom:8px;}

div.monHaut {
position: fixed;text-align: center; width: 100%;height:160px;top:0px;left:0px; 
margin: 0 ;     padding: 0 ; border:0;
overflow: hidden;
background-image : url("fi_logos/fox.jpg");
}


td.tabl_menuTD2 {width:100%;text-align:center;}
td.centre0 {text-align:center;}
td.tabl_menuTD3 {width:250px;height:50px;}
td.voir {border-left: 1px solid #456B99;padding: 10px 10px 10px 10px ;}
td.Titre_Table  {background-color: #456B99;}
td.crem1       {margin:0 0 0 0;padding:0 0 0 0;Text-Align:left;background-color:#557BAC;}
td.crem2       {margin:0 0 0 0;padding:0 0 0 0;Text-Align:left;background-color:#557BAC;}


blockquote.encadre {
 background: #7E9FC6 ;
 color :  #FFFFFF; 
 border: 1px solid #dbdbdb;
 margin: 1px 1px 1px 15px;
 overflow: auto;
}

div.encadre {
 background: #7E9FC6 ;
 color :  #FFFFFF; 
 border: 1px solid #dbdbdb;
 margin: 1px 1px 1px 15px;
 overflow: auto;
}


p.voir {
border-right: 1px solid #456B99;
}



input {font-family :   Verdana, Arial; font-size : 16px; color : #000000; }
input.imgnew {  border: 1px solid #557BAC;}
input.imgnew:hover  { border: 1px solid #db2222;}
input.Boutons_Saisie {background-color: #267474;}
input.Zone_Saisie {background-color: #eeeeff;color:#BB9999;}

button.Boutons_Saisie {background-color: #267474;}

textarea {  font-family :   Verdana, Arial; font-size : 16px; color : #000000; }




div {font-family :   Verdana, Arial;font-size : 16px;color : #ffffff;}


div.Limage {Position: fixed;Top: 170px;Right:0px;z-index: -12;
PADDING-BOTTOM: 0px; PADDING-LEFT: 0px;PADDING-TOP: 0px;PADDING-RIGHT: 0px; OVERFLOW: hidden 
}

/* div.Limage {Position: Absolute;Top: 170px;Right:0px;z-index: -12;} */
div.logoP {Position: Absolute;Top: 170px; Left: 2px;z-index : 20;} 
div.bbcode {Position: Absolute;Top: 300px; Left: 50px;width: 250px;z-index: 10;}
div.bbcode2 { margin : auto;text-align:center;width: 400px;z-index: 10;}
div.bbcode3 { margin : auto;text-align:center;width: 800px;z-index: 10;}
div.FonteSonDrapeauEtc {position: absolute;top: 20px; left: 20px;z-index : 20;} 

div.centre300 {width: 300px;margin : auto;text-align:center;}
div.centre0 {width: 800px;margin : auto;text-align:center;}
div.centrePF {width: 1020px;margin : auto;text-align:center;} 
div.centrePF1 {width: 784px;margin : auto;text-align:center;}
div.centreLO {width: 784px;margin : auto;}
div.centre2 {width: 800px;margin : auto;text-align:center;} 



td.FenetreDiv { color : #ffffff; text-align : justify; } 
td.FenetreDivFox { color : #ffffff; text-align : center; } 
td.FenetreDiv1 { color : #ffffff; text-align : justify;height:170px; } 



a.LesA { font-family :   Verdana, Arial;   font-size: 16px; color: #ffffff; text-decoration: none;}
a.LesA:link { } 
a.LesA:hover {color : #ff9999; }

a.LesA12 { font-family :   Verdana, Arial;   font-size: 16px; color: #ffffff; text-decoration: none;}
a.LesA12:link { } 
a.LesA12:hover {color : #ff9999; }

a.LesA12Phot { font-family :   Verdana, Arial;   font-size: 16px; color: #FFFFFF;text-decoration:underline;}
a.LesA12Phot:link {text-decoration:underline; } 
a.LesA12Phot:hover {color : #dd5555;text-decoration:underline; }

a.LesA12Phota { font-family :   Verdana, Arial;   font-size: 16px; color: #FF9999;text-decoration : none;}
a.LesA12Phota:link {} 
a.LesA12Phota:hover {}

a.LesA14 {font-family :   Verdana, Arial;   font-size : 16px; color : #ffffff; text-decoration : none; } 
a.LesA14:link { } 
a.LesA14:hover { color : #ff9999; } 

a.LesA16 { font-family :   Verdana, Arial;   font-size : 18px; color : #ffffff; text-decoration : none; }
a.LesA16:link { } 
a.LesA16:hover {color : #ff9999; } 

a.LesA16R { font-family :   Verdana, Arial;   font-size : 18px; color : #ff5555; text-decoration : none; }
a.LesA16R:link { } 
a.LesA16R:hover {color : #ff9999; } 

.leTitre { font-family : "Felix Titling", "Times New Roman", Harrington, sans-serif; font-size : 3em; color : #aaaaaa; } 


TD.Ligne1_Table {background-color : #7594bc; } 
TD.Ligne2_Table { background-color : #557595; } 
DIV.textwidget { color : #000000; } 


span.LaFonte_2_Coul1 { color : #ffffff; font-size : 16px; }
span.LaFonte_3_Coul1 { color : #ffffff; font-size : 16px; } 
span.LaFonte_4_Coul1 { color : #ffffff; font-size : 18px; } 
span.LaFonte_2_Coul2 { color : #000000; font-size : 16px; } 
span.LaFonte_3_Coul2 { color : #000000; font-size : 16px; } 
span.LaFonte_4_Coul2 { color : #000000; font-size : 18px; } 
span.LaFonte_2_Coul3 { color : #dd5555; font-size : 16px; } 
span.LaFonte_3_Coul3 { color : #dd5555; font-size : 16px; } 
span.LaFonte_4_Coul3 { color : #dd5555; font-size : 18px; } 

/* -----------------table bord rond ------------------ */
.bordRond { width : 90%; }
.TD_bordRond span.CoinHaut, .TD_bordRond span.CoinBas { margin : 0 -10px; }
.TD_bordRond { background-color : #255099; padding : 0 10px; } 

span.CoinHaut, span.CoinBas, span.CoinHaut span, span.CoinBas span {
 font-size : 1px; line-height : 1px; display : block; height : 5px; background-repeat : no-repeat; } 
span.CoinHaut {background-image : none;background-position : 0 0;margin : 0 -5px;} 
span.CoinHaut span { background-image : none; background-position : 100% 0; } 
span.CoinBas {background-image : none; background-position : 0 100%; margin : 0 -5px; clear : both; } 
span.CoinBas span { background-image : none; background-position :100% 100%;}
span.CoinHaut { background-image : url("zzz/coin_gauche.gif"); } 
span.CoinHaut span { background-image : url("zzz/coin_droite.gif"); } 
span.CoinBas { background-image : url("zzz/coin_gauche.gif"); } 
span.CoinBas span { background-image : url("zzz/coin_droite.gif"); } 

td.Ligne1_Table {background-color: #244D9A;}
td.Ligne2_Table {background-color: #2F60A4;}




